  8. common-protos/k8s.io/api/batch/v1/generated.proto

      // execution (either Complete or Failed). If this field is set,
      // ttlSecondsAfterFinished after the Job finishes, it is eligible to be
      // automatically deleted. When the Job is being deleted, its lifecycle
      // guarantees (e.g. finalizers) will be honored. If this field is unset,
      // the Job won't be automatically deleted. If this field is set to zero,
      // the Job becomes eligible to be deleted immediately after it finishes.
